🎭 Organizing Cultural Events: A Step-by-Step Guide πŸ“…

12

Planning a cultural event can be an exciting and challenging process. Here you will find everything for a successful event, from planning to implementation.

πŸ“… Planning and Concept

The first step in organizing a cultural event is to develop a concept and plan it in detail. Determine the purpose of the event, the target audience, the format and the content. Think about what makes your event unique and what elements will help achieve the goals of the event.

πŸ“ Location Selection and Logistics

Selecting the right location is critical. Consider the size, accessibility, technical equipment, and atmosphere of the location. Then begin planning the logistics: transportation, accommodation, catering, and security.

πŸ’° Financing and Budgeting

Identify funding sources: sponsorships, grants, ticket sales or crowdfunding. It is important to carefully plan the budget, taking into account all possible expenses and unexpected costs, to ensure the financial sustainability of the event.

πŸ“£ Marketing and Promotion

Develop a marketing strategy that includes social media, email campaigns, PR articles, and partnerships to attract an audience. Promoting your event in a way that matches its unique style and values ​​will help attract the attention of your desired audience.

🀝 Team Selection and Management

Organizing a successful cultural event requires a strong and motivated team. Select people with the appropriate skills and experience for every aspect of the event, including coordination, marketing, technical support and administration. Clear assignment of tasks and effective communication within the team are key to success.

🎨 Event Program and Content

Developing an interesting and varied program is the cornerstone of any cultural event. Identify keynotes and performances that will attract and hold the audience’s attention. Consider including interactive elements, workshops, or discussion panels to enrich the participant experience.

πŸ“’ Working with Partners and Sponsors

Finding and engaging with partners and sponsors can greatly improve the quality and scope of your event. Choose partners who share your mission and can add value to the event, whether through financial support, resource provision, or event promotion.

πŸ“± Using Digital Technologies

Digital technologies such as online ticket booking, mobile event apps and virtual platforms can greatly simplify the organization and improve the participant experience. They provide convenience in booking, access to information and the opportunity for participants to interact.

🎟 Ticket Sales and Registration

An efficient ticketing and registration system is a key element of a successful cultural event. Use online platforms to make purchasing and managing tickets easy. Make sure the purchasing process is simple and straightforward, and provide a variety of payment options.

🎭 Decorations and Visual Design

The visual design of an event plays an important role in creating the atmosphere and impression on the participants. From decorations to lighting and sound, each element must be carefully planned and match the overall theme and style of the event.

πŸ”„ Post Event Feedback and Analysis

After an event, it is important to collect and analyze feedback from attendees. This will help improve future events and understand what went well and what can be improved. Attendee surveys, analysis of ticket sales data, and social media engagement can provide valuable insights.

β‰οΈπŸ€” Popular questions and answers

  • What are the main problems that may arise when organizing a cultural event?

Major problems include insufficient funding, logistical difficulties, lack of participants or unexpected changes to the event plan.

  • How to attract an audience to a cultural event?

To engage your audience, use targeted social media marketing, partnerships with local communities and organizations, and creating unique and interesting event program elements.
